Session seating is available on a frist-come,first served basis.
The Sched app allows you to build your schedule but is not a substitute for your event registration. You must be registered for WasmCon 2024 to participate in the sessions. If you have not registered but would like to join us, please go to the event registration page to purchase a registration.
This schedule is automatically displayed in Mountain Standard Time (UTC-7). To see the schedule in your preferred timezone, please select from the drop-down located at the bottom of the menu to the right.
Kotlin is a modern statically typed programming language developed by JetBrains, designed to be used across different platforms. WebAssembly a portable binary format, designed to be fast and safe, enables running high-performance code in various environments. Combining the two technologies, Kotlin/Wasm allows developers to write efficient and portable code that can be executed in any Wasm-enabled environment and build from high-performance web applications to serverless functions. In this talk, we’ll explore existing debugger capabilities when targeting Wasm from a user point of view. Then, we will go behind the scenes of Kotlin/Wasm tooling and look at internals allowing debugging Kotlin inside WebAssembly.
I'm working for JetBrains on the compiler from Kotlin to WebAssembly (previously on the compiler from Kotlin to JavaScript). Also, I'm helping with the SourceMap Specification as an invited expert in TC39.